>"The development of intermodal terminals at West Wodonga and Morwell,
> the extension of on-dock rail to West Swanson and Webb Docks and the 
>establishment of an integrated Victorian Freight and Logistics Strategy 
>will also be priorities in 2001."

The line to West Swanson Dock was torn up several years ago.
Connection to East Swanson Dock was also removed.  The bridge over the
Yarra to Webb Dock has been converted into a pedestrian walkway.  All
this in the name of long-range planning.  

Now the re-instatement of these lines is to be a "priority".
